About our featured poets

Jess Murrain

Jess is a theatre-maker, actor, filmmaker and co-founder of Theatre with Legs, a queer, experimental theatre company. She is an alumnus of Southbank New Poets Collective (21/22), winner of Ledbury Poetry Prize 2021 and Out-Spoken Prize for Poetry & Poetry Film 2023. Her debut poetry pamphlet, One Woman-Horse Show is published with Bad Betty Press.

Esme Allman

Esme is a writer, poet and facilitator from London, whose work explores history, imagined worlds, and desire within the context of black femininity. Her forthcoming poetry collection Sweet Bone Girl will be published by Broken Sleep Books in March 2025. Her writing has been published in the following anthologies: Scotland’s Transnational Heritage (Edinburgh University Press, July 2022), Articulations for Keeping the Light In (Flipped Eye, July 2022) and Colour of Madness (Pan Macmillan, May 2022). She has undertaken poetry commissions from Pace Gallery, creating the accompanying digital catalogue to Gideon Appah’s latest exhibition The Play of Thought, a series of thirty poems in conversation with the artist’s dream-like landscapes and portraiture paintings. In October 2023, she was commissioned by Poetry Vs Colonialism in conjunction with the London Metropolitan Archives to write a poetry response to the archival material on the spice trade in the nineteenth century.

About Off The Chest: Off The Chest has been creating spaces for poetry since 2019.  Formed by poets Iftikhar Latif and Ella Dorman-Gajic, our mission is to give a platform to poets of diverse backgrounds and celebrate original voices in the UK poetry scene. We do this by holding poetry events and workshops across England and online.
